构建用户注册与认证系统
1. 项目结构搭建
首先,打开命令行提示符,创建一个名为“monkey”的新项目。为了清晰起见,我们将从外到内进行开发。先构建基本布局和视图模板,接着添加用户注册和认证系统,最后构建所需的模型、控制器和方法。
1.1 创建控制器和视图
运行以下命令创建一个名为 today_controller.rb 的新控制器,并构建一个空的索引页面:
ruby script/generate controller today index
执行该命令后,新控制器会创建在 /app/controllers/ 目录下,主视图页面 index.rthml 会创建在 /app/views/today 目录下。打开 today_controller ,可以看到 Rails 已经为我们构建了 index 方法:
class TodayController < ApplicationController
def index
end
end
1.2 设置默认路由
为了将此页面设为应用程序的默认页面,我们需要设置默认路由。打开 /config 目录下的 routes.rb 文件,添加一
超级会员免费看
订阅专栏 解锁全文
171万+

被折叠的 条评论
为什么被折叠?



